New Orleans' Mayoral candidate, and current Clerk of Orleans Criminal Court Kimberly Williamson Butler, is released from jail after serving her three-day sentence for contempt of court.   She is one of two dozen challengers to run against Mayor Ray Nagin.   See the video

Mayoral Candidate Released From Jail (AP).

A picture named williamson.jpgAP - The clerk of New Orleans' criminal courts — one of two dozen people running for mayor — completed a three-day jail sentence for contempt of court Thursday.
